Dassault Falcon 2000EX (EX)

Overview

N883CE, 2008 Dassault Falcon 2000EX (MSN 158) registered to CEOC LLC of Las Vegas, Nevada. Certificate issued 2018-01-08; airworthiness certificate dated 2008-04-16. Mode S hex AC2931. Recent registry-refresh sources indicate registration active into 2028.

Specifications

  • Engines: 2× Pratt & Whitney Canada PW308C (6998 lbf each)
  • Range: 3845 nm
  • Cruise: 447 kts
  • Seats: 19
  • Ceiling: 47000 ft

The Dassault Falcon 2000EX occupies a mid-to-large cabin, long-range business jet niche, balancing transcontinental range with efficient twin-engine performance. With twin PW308C engines delivering 6,998 lbf each and a service ceiling of 47,000 ft, the model competes with other long-range business jets in private and fractional markets.
